Lowering Your E46: Coilovers vs. Springs So, you're planning to lower the profile of your E46? Fantastic! You've got two main options: coilovers or springs . Springs are typically the more budget-friendly option , and deliver a visible difference in appearance. They’re quite easy to put on, but provide limited adjustability. Adjustable suspension systems , on the flip side, are a pricier purchase , allowing you to precisely adjust your suspension and attain a truly look . They usually necessitate professional fitting . Ultimately, the suitable choice is based on your budget and preferred extent of performance . Springs: Economical , simpler fitting , limited adjustability. Coilovers: Expanded adjustability, higher price , professional installation advised.
